Isolated complete rupture of distal biceps femoris tendon following a motor vehicle accident: A case report and review of the literature
Abstract
Isolated complete ruptures of the distal biceps femoris tendon are rare injuries. To our knowledge, very few cases have been reported in English literature. We present the case of a young man who complained of pain on the posterolateral corner of the knee after a motor vehicle accident. Clinical examination and MRI findings revealed a complete rupture at the musculotendinous junction of distal biceps femoris tendon. We describe the surgical treatment performed, and the clinical outcome.
Keywords: Biceps femoris tendon; Isolated complete rupture; Motor vehicle accident; Surgical treatment.
